Transaction 2c8bbedd66ae3b5356aa106eb2c14757ff6a70967e39b7354a8e4d8013b758ab

2 Input
1 Outputs
  • 2c8bbedd66ae3b5356aa106eb2c14757ff6a70967e39b7354a8e4d8013b758ab:0
  • value  16594817
    address  12dibMLBxSEVSWgncmH3CjocSMrqymkets